Job Description
The

Senior IT Project Manager

leads the overall coordination, stability, and delivery of complex, cross-functional software development initiatives that support business priorities across Raising Cane’s. This role owns the full project lifecycle, ensures issue resolution and delivery excellence, establishes project management practices, and mentors project management talent in support of department goals, vision, and strategy.

Your Impact and Responsibilities

Lead medium to large, cross-functional software development projects from initiation through completion

Own issue resolution across all phases of the project lifecycle to maintain project stability and delivery

Develop, monitor, and maintain project plans, schedules, scope, budgets, and resource estimates

Assist in financial analysis, project costing, and budget planning in partnership with business stakeholders

Ensure projects are delivered on time, within scope, and meet defined quality and success criteria

Measure project progress, identify deviations from plan, and take corrective action as needed

Identify, assess, and mitigate project risks, dependencies, and issues before they impact delivery

Provide clear, timely project status updates to sponsors, functional leaders, and steering committees

Define project roles and expectations and lead cross-functional teams, including vendors and consultants

Establish and implement project management standards, methodologies, tools, and best practices

Facilitate project reviews, evaluations, and continuous improvement outcomes

Mentor and develop team members to strengthen execution capability

Qualifications

10+ years of experience in a Project Manager role, including 5+ years leading software development initiatives

Bachelor's degree in a related field and PMP certification

Deep understanding of project management methodologies such as Agile and Waterfall and tools including Jira and MS Project

Proven ability to lead, mentor, and coach project team members

Ability to handle highly confidential information with discretion in a time-sensitive environment

Strong organizational, analytical, interpersonal, written, and verbal communication skills with the ability to manage multiple shifting priorities

Flexibility to operate during non-standard business hours and weekends as project needs
